Skip to content

Commit 1a0bccc

Browse files
Build libcxx and libcxxabi with C++11.
1 parent 85879d9 commit 1a0bccc

File tree

1 file changed

+2
-2
lines changed

1 file changed

+2
-2
lines changed

emcc

+2-2
Original file line numberDiff line numberDiff line change
@@ -1171,7 +1171,7 @@ try:
11711171
for src in libcxx_files:
11721172
o = in_temp(src + '.o')
11731173
srcfile = shared.path_from_root('system', 'lib', 'libcxx', src)
1174-
execute([shared.PYTHON, shared.EMXX, srcfile, '-o', o], stdout=stdout, stderr=stderr)
1174+
execute([shared.PYTHON, shared.EMXX, srcfile, '-o', o, '-std=c++11'], stdout=stdout, stderr=stderr)
11751175
os.append(o)
11761176
shared.Building.link(os, in_temp('libcxx.bc'))
11771177
return in_temp('libcxx.bc')
@@ -1195,7 +1195,7 @@ try:
11951195
for src in libcxxabi_files:
11961196
o = in_temp(src + '.o')
11971197
srcfile = shared.path_from_root('system', 'lib', 'libcxxabi', 'src', src)
1198-
execute([shared.PYTHON, shared.EMXX, srcfile, '-o', o], stdout=stdout, stderr=stderr)
1198+
execute([shared.PYTHON, shared.EMXX, srcfile, '-o', o, '-std=c++11'], stdout=stdout, stderr=stderr)
11991199
os.append(o)
12001200
shared.Building.link(os, in_temp('libcxxabi.bc'))
12011201
return in_temp('libcxxabi.bc')

0 commit comments

Comments
 (0)